This paper presents a new feature-based matching algorithm for tracking mesoscale precipitation phenomena in radar image sequences. Distinct rainfall areas are identified in each image and characterized by a feature vector of shape descriptors, which provide a mathematical representation of the spatial characteristics of each identified area. Rainfall areas observed in consecutive images are matched by comparing the relative values of the features. Two match scoring algorithms are developed to generate the initial estimates of correct matches, which are then updated by likelihood measures based on relative location. The method is applied to mesoscale rainfall areas observed in sequences of radar-derived images of rainfall activity over Southwestern Ontario during the summers of 1980 and 1981.

pattern recognition with unknown costs of classification is formulated as a problem of adaptively learning the optimal scheme starting from an ad hoc decision scheme. It is shown that unsupervised learning is adequate to compute converging estimates of the mean values of the MN random classification costs, one for each combination of M classes and N decisions. The quantities required for estimation are 1) the decision taken, 2) the outcome of the cost random variable corresponding to the unknown class and the implemented decision, and 3) the a posteriori probabilities of all the classes. Some of the variations of the above learning scheme are discussed. An application of the proposed methodology for adaptively improving the performance of pattern-recognition trees is presented along with simulation results.
